Julia Louis-Dreyfus Net Worth and Career Earnings

Julia Louis-Dreyfus has an estimated net worth of around $250 million, built primarily through decades of television work and production deals. Her longest-running financial success came from the hit sitcom Seinfeld, where she earned a combination of salary and backend profit participation that has been widely reported as a major contributor to her wealth. After Seinfeld, she continued to build income through her leading role in Veep, for which she signed deals with HBO that included both per-episode pay and production credits. Additional wealth has come from her production company, Juice Entertainment, and from ongoing residuals and syndication income tied to her past shows. Her consistent presence on lists of highest-paid TV actors reflects the combination of acting, producing, and long-term brand value. Her financial profile also benefits from selective brand partnerships and limited but high-profile public appearances. Unlike some peers, she has kept personal spending and lifestyle details largely private, focusing public attention on her work rather than luxury branding. The stability of her earnings comes from a mix of upfront compensation, profit participation, and long-tail income from reruns and streaming licensing. Her production company has developed projects across television and digital platforms, adding another layer to her overall net worth. Industry reports consistently place her among the top-earning women in television, a ranking tied to both longevity and smart business moves.

Kyra Sedgwick Net Worth and Career Earnings

Kyra Sedgwick has an estimated net worth of around $45 million, accumulated through acting, producing, and directing work in film and television. Her best-known financial milestone came from starring in the crime drama The Closer, where she played Deputy Chief Brenda Leigh Johnson for seven seasons on TNT. Reports indicate she earned a competitive per-episode salary during the run of the show, and the series' strong ratings helped her secure additional backend compensation. Beyond The Closer, she has worked as a director and producer, with credits that include independent films and television episodes, adding to her overall income streams. Her film career includes roles in movies such as Born on the Fourth of July and Heart and Souls, which contributed to early career earnings.

Her production company, Indigo Entertainment, has been involved in developing projects that blend storytelling with commercial viability, helping her build wealth outside of acting roles. She has also taken on directing work that has expanded her professional profile and opened additional revenue channels in the entertainment industry. Publicly available financial reporting links her net worth to a combination of television salary, residuals, and strategic project selection rather than large-scale business ventures outside entertainment. Her career is often cited as an example of sustained earnings in an industry where long-term financial stability depends on both talent and business decisions. Comparison of Net Worth and Income Sources

When comparing Julia Louis-Dreyfus and Kyra Sedgwick, the main difference in net worth reflects the scale and duration of their respective television hits and business structures. Louis-Dreyfus's wealth is tied to a string of long-running, high-rated sitcoms and a production company with broad development deals, while Sedgwick's wealth is more closely linked to a single long-running drama and a smaller portfolio of producing and directing projects. Both women have relied on salary, profit participation, and residuals as core income sources, but the size of their back-end deals differs based on the commercial performance and syndication reach of their shows.
